XC series PLC have abundant basic functions and diverse special functions. Each subsidiary series
faces to different application field.
Abundant Basic Functions
High Speed Operation
Basic operation instruction 0.2~0.5us, the scan time is 10,000 steps per 5ms, the
program space reaches to 160K.
Abundant expansions
The CPU units usually support 7 different expansions and 1 BD card.
Multiple Communication Ports
The CPU units have 1~4 communication ports, support RS232、RS485、CAN bus; it
can work with many peripheral devices like inverters, instruments, printers etc.
Rich soft device space
The five subsidiary series of XC series PLC are equipped with different internal
resource to apply different requirements.
The resource space reaches: 1024 points flow S、8768 points middle relay M、544 points
input relay、544 points output relay、640 points Timer T、640 points counter C、9024
points data register D、2048 points FD、36864 points expansion register ED。
2 types of program form
XC series PLC support 2 types of program form, I.e. instruction list and ladder chart.
The two types can switch to each other;
Abundant instructions
Abundant instructions, besides the basic order control, data transfer and compare,
arithmetic, data loop and shift, the PLC also support pulse output, high speed counter,
interruption, PID etc.
Real time clock
XC series PLC are equipped with real time clock, for time control;
Compact size, convenient to install
XC series PLC has compact size, convenient to install. User can choose DIN or screw
installation style.

Besides the expansion modules, XC series PLC can also expand by the BD cards. The BD cards
are small PCB cards that can insert into PLC from the BD port (on CPU unit), so this kind of
expansion does not take extra space.
